People Score in 11024, Great Neck, New York

The People Score for the Lung Cancer Score in 11024, Great Neck, New York is 27 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

An estimate of 92.71 percent of the residents in 11024 has some form of health insurance. 35.84 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 71.73 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.

A resident in 11024 would have to travel an average of 3.21 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, North Shore University Hospital. In a 20-mile radius, there are 69,827 healthcare providers accessible to residents living in 11024, Great Neck, New York.

**Places to Live: From Grand Estates to Cozy Bungalows**

The physical environment of 11024 is a key component of its Lung Cancer Score. The area is characterized by a mix of housing options, from grand estates on the water to charming bungalows nestled in quiet neighborhoods. This variety impacts the community's health in several ways.

The presence of green spaces, like Steppingstone Park with its breathtaking views of the Long Island Sound, is a significant asset. These parks offer opportunities for outdoor recreation, promoting physical activity and reducing stress – both vital components of a healthy lifestyle. The ability to breathe clean air in these spaces is crucial, as exposure to pollutants can increase the risk of lung cancer.

However, the prevalence of older housing stock can present challenges. Homes built before certain regulations might contain asbestos or radon, both known carcinogens. Regular inspections and mitigation efforts are crucial to minimize these risks.

The proximity to major roadways and highways, while providing convenient access to New York City and other areas, also brings with it the potential for increased air pollution. This underscores the importance of advocating for clean air initiatives and promoting the use of public transportation.
